catkin_make时提示缺少grid_mapConfig.cmake怎么办
时间: 2024-01-10 22:04:59 浏览: 164
这通常是因为你的工作空间中缺少grid_map这个依赖包或者grid_map包没有被正确地安装。你可以执行以下步骤来解决这个问题:
1. 检查你的工作空间中是否有grid_map这个依赖包,可以通过在终端中执行以下命令来查看:
```
cd ~/catkin_ws/src
ls
```
如果没有看到grid_map包,你需要将其下载到你的工作空间中。
2. 如果你已经将grid_map包下载到了你的工作空间中,那么你需要运行以下命令来安装这个包:
```
cd ~/catkin_ws
catkin_make install
```
这将会编译并安装你工作空间中所有的包,包括grid_map。
3. 如果你仍然遇到缺少grid_mapConfig.cmake的问题,你可以尝试使用以下命令来寻找这个文件在哪里:
```
find / -name "grid_mapConfig.cmake"
```
这将会在整个文件系统中查找这个文件,并输出其路径。如果你找到了这个文件,你可以在你的CMakeLists.txt文件中添加以下语句,将其包含到你的工程中:
```
find_package(grid_map REQUIRED)
include_directories(${grid_map_INCLUDE_DIRS})
```
如果你还是无法解决这个问题,请提供更多的错误信息和上下文,以便更好地帮助你解决问题。
阅读全文